Discover
Discover is an excellent lender for borrowers with good credit who value customer service. In fact, Discover personal loans have the highest borrower ratings on LendingTree, with an average score of 4.9 out of 5. The company also offers repayment assistance options that help borrowers if they’re having trouble making their payments. Additionally, the company has extended customer service hours and a full refund guarantee in case you change your mind about taking out a loan.
Discover requires a minimum credit score of 660 and a minimum annual income of $25,000. Its personal loans can be paid off in 36 (three years), 48, 60, 72 or 84 months. They do not have a prepayment penalty but may charge a late fee of up to $39.
A Discover personal loan can help you pay off your credit card debt, cover unexpected expenses, finance home improvements or buy a new vehicle. The company’s website allows you to check your eligibility without a hard credit inquiry and provides a personalized rate offer. It also features a loan calculator to estimate your monthly payment and APR. It is important to note that Discover does not offer a cosigner option or debt consolidation services. Nonetheless, it’s still a good choice for borrowers looking for flexible terms and competitive rates. In addition, it offers a streamlined application process and a mobile app that makes it easy to access your account.
Patelco
Patelco Credit Union is a leading option for auto loans in the U.S. The lender offers a quick online prequalification process that shouldn’t affect your credit score and can be used to shop for rates from other lenders, too. Patelco also offers a number of loan for debt review other loan benefits, such as a savings-secured car loan that lets borrowers borrow up to the full amount in their savings account (with an APR lower than the average new car loan) and its LevelUp program, which allows qualifying borrowers to reduce their APR by 0.5% after 12 consecutive on-time payments.
A Bay Area-based financial cooperative, Patelco focuses on its members and their communities. The institution has a wide range of banking and financing options, including checking and savings accounts with competitive fees and APYs, as well as mobile apps that make it easy to manage finances on the go. Patelco has even been named one of GOBankingRates’ Best Credit Unions of 2023, a distinction that recognizes credit unions that offer the best overall value.
However, Patelco is only available to people who meet the credit union’s membership requirements. These include being employed by certain partner companies or living in particular parts of California. The lender offers a number of ways to qualify for membership, including being referred by a member or joining the Financial Fitness Association and paying the first year’s fee, which the credit union will then reimburse.
SoFi
The online lender, best known for its student loan refinancing offerings, has an extensive product portfolio. It also offers personal loans and has a strong presence in the mortgage industry. The company was founded in 2011 and is based in San Francisco. It is considered a fintech company and competes with other lending and financial technology companies such as Credit Karma, M1 Finance, RateSetter, Funding Circle, Avant, Lending Club and Upstart.
SoFi offers flexible repayment terms and has competitive interest rates for borrowers with excellent credit. In addition, SoFi does not charge origination or prepayment fees. However, the lender does report late payments to the credit bureaus. The company also offers a variety of member benefits, including career coaching and events, and free financial advice for members on how to budget, save and invest for the future.
Borrowers can apply for SoFi’s personal loans through a simple online application that does not impact their credit score. They will need to provide their name, address, income, employment information and other details. In most cases, SoFi makes a decision within a few hours or days after receiving the application. If approved, SoFi will wire the funds to the borrower’s bank account. SoFi allows borrowers to choose their repayment date, and they can also change it at any time. This feature is helpful for borrowers who are self-employed or have inconsistent incomes.
Best Egg
The Best Egg personal loan program offers borrowers a variety of options, including secured and unsecured loans. Secured loans use property like water heaters and ceiling fans as collateral, while unsecured loans are based on credit scores and income. Customers can use a personal loan calculator to help them determine what APR and repayment terms they might need for their specific financial situation. They can also make a budget to ensure they can afford the monthly payments.
The online application process takes only a few minutes to complete. The lender will perform a soft credit inquiry to see if a customer qualifies for rates without impacting their score. Once a customer is approved, the funds will be transferred electronically to their bank account in as little as one business day. There is no prepayment penalty fee.
To verify a borrower’s information, Best Egg will request verification documents like pay stubs, tax records, or bank statements. The lender also uses the borrower’s debt-to-income ratio to help determine if they can afford the payments on their new loan.
The Best Egg website is easy to navigate and provides clear loan terms and information, such as fixed interest rates and monthly payment amounts. In addition, the company has a clear privacy policy and limits the sharing of personal information with third parties. Customers have reported excellent customer service and the lender has an A+ rating from the Better Business Bureau.
